What’s the spectrum analyzer?

Mar. 09, 2017

Spectrum analyzer is used to study signal distortion, modulation, spectral purity, frequency measurement stability and inter modulation distortion signal parameters. It also can be used to measure some parameters of amplifier and filter circuitry, which is a versatile electronic measuring instruments. It is also called frequency domain oscilloscope, analyze oscilloscope, harmonic analyzer, etc.

Modern spectrum analyzers can display the results of the analysis in analog or digital mode. If the interior of the instrument uses digital circuits and microprocessors, it will have storage and computing functions; it is easy to constitute a test system with the configuration standard interface.
